Healthcare Navigator

Title: Healthcare Navigator

Reports To: Senior Director of Programs and Operations

Position Type: Full Time

Summary:

A Healthcare Navigator will assist individuals in enrolling in the Affordable Care Act Health Insurance Marketplace and accurately report on activities. Candidate/Staff are required to be fingerprinted and background checked after completing a minimum of 20 hours of an HHS-developed training program and passing an exam to ensure appropriate understanding of relevant Exchange-related information prior to beginning Navigator work.

CORE D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ITES include the following:

  • Scheduling and taking in-person appointments for enrollment services

  • Conduct follow-up phone calls

  • Answer a 1-800 toll-free phone line for consumers needing assistance

  • Attend outreach events and speak with consumers in public venues, and enter data daily

  • Carry out the statutory and regulatory duties including: maintaining expertise in eligibility, enrollment, and program specifications including that of Medicaid and CHIP (Children’s Health Insurance Program) in addition to the Federal Health Insurance Marketplace

  • Conduct public education activities to raise awareness about the Exchange

  • Provide information and services in a fair, accurate, and impartial manner

  • Facilitate selection of a Qualified Health Plan

  • Provide referrals to applicable office of health insurance consumer assistance to address consumer grievances or questions about their health plan, coverage, or a determination

  • Provide information that is culturally and linguistically appropriate and accessible to individuals with disabilities.
